If you want to transport animals over long distances, you need an official license as a transport company.
Approval as a transport company for animal transportation is required if you wish to transport vertebrate animals across national borders or within the country. Every animal transport can be stressful for the animals, especially if the usual care times are exceeded. It is therefore important to prepare the animals individually for the transport and to adjust the duration of the transport. You must meet the following requirements in order to obtain a license:
- You must have suitable personnel as well as the. necessary equipment.
- You must not have committed any serious breaches of animal welfare legislation in the last three years.
- Certificates of competence for drivers - also required if you are transporting farm animals over a distance of more than 65 km
If you are planning to transport cattle, pigs, sheep, goats, horses or poultry, you must comply with the requirements of the Livestock Transport Ordinance. The competent authority checks that the animals are transported in a proper and species-appropriate manner. The facilities and vehicles must be equipped accordingly to enable cleaning and disinfection and to keep the animals safe. In addition, the competent authority ensures that the animals do not show any signs of a transmissible disease and that breeding and production animals are not mixed with slaughter animals.
- Application for approval as a transport company for animal transportation
- Valid identification document
- Valid business registration
- Extract from the central trade register
- Valid national permit in accordance with §3 of the Road Haulage Act (GüKG) or Community license (EU license) in accordance with Regulation (EC) 1072/2009
- Proof of sufficiently trained personnel (certificate of competence)
- Proof of suitable equipment and procedures for compliance with animal welfare regulations
- Certificate of compliance with animal welfare regulations for the last three years
- Certificate of good conduct (document type O)
- You are established in a Member State or have a representative in the Member State of application if you come from a third country.
- You have sufficient and appropriate staff and the necessary equipment and procedures.
- No serious infringements of Community or national animal welfare legislation have been committed in the last three years.
- You must be appropriately trained or qualified to fulfill the transport conditions.
- A certificate of competence is also required for the transportation of farm animals over a distance of more than 65 km.
The fees vary depending on the work involved. Detailed information on this can be obtained from the competent authority.
- Submit the application to the competent authority for approval as a transport company for animal transport.
- Submit all required documents, including proof of personnel and equipment.
- The authority will check your application and documents for compliance with animal welfare regulations.
- After a successful examination, you will receive a notification of your approval.
- The approval is valid for a maximum of five years.
- Additional specific proof must be provided for long promotions.
- Training or qualification may be required.
- If the examination result is negative, you will be informed of the reasons and the necessary measures to fulfill the requirements will be indicated.
Once you have submitted all the documents in full, the responsible office will process them promptly.
Clarify with the competent veterinary authority which additional legal regulations must be complied with for your planned transport. This depends on various factors, such as the type of animal, the age of the animals and the purpose of the transport.
